Collaboration between Isle of Wight brewers a win-win situation for all

Here at News OnTheWight we love hearing about collaborations across the Isle of Wight. It reinforces the notion that being surrounded by water brings a stronger sense of partnership and co-operation.

The latest alliance that caught our eye came during a visit to Sandown’s nano-brewery and bar, Boojum and Snark.

Jones-Evans: We’re sure this will put a kick in your step
Boojum’s brewer, Julie Jones-Evans, explained,

“Over the last few months, we’ve have been working with real ale legends Goddards to develop a range of craft beers for their new brewery in Branstone (read more about that).

“The first brew, Barista’s Breakfast Stout is due to be released in April and will be available in cask and keg. Featuring coffee roasted on the Island, vanilla, cinnamon and a healthy helping of oats we’re sure this will put a kick in your step.”

The collaboration means that Goddards can try out new recipes on a smaller scale before going into large-scale production at their own brewery. They rent the space from Boojums, so it’s a win-win for all involved.

Davies: The smaller kit allows you to be creative
Brewer Josh Davies (pictured) added,

“It has been great working with Julie at Boojum.

“The smaller kit allows you to be creative and we have tried a few versions of the Barista’s Stout before settling on the final recipe.

“It’s a velvety, creamy breakfast stout with a lovely roast nuttiness from the coffee balanced off with just a touch of spice.”

Not just a nano-brewery
New to Boojum&Snark is a regular silent-disco event on the last Saturday of every month. Taking place between 8pm-11pm headphones can be booked for just £3 per person.

There’ll be two channels featuring two different DJ sets.
